How This Works

CJC-1295 NO DAC (Modified GRF 1–29) is a truncated GHRH analog with four amino acid substitutions (D‑Ala2, Gln8, Ala15, Leu27) that enhance stability against enzymatic degradation[1]. It binds to GHRH receptors on pituitary somatotrophs, stimulating the synthesis and pulsatile release of endogenous growth hormone[2][3]. Unlike exogenous GH preparation, GHRH analogs preserve the physiologic feedback loop, resulting in more natural GH pulsatility without the risks associated with supraphysiological GH levels[7]. The short half‑life (~30 minutes) produces discrete GH pulses that mimic the body’s natural secretion pattern[1][4].
